Common Name: Wild Blackberry Scientific Name: Rubus fruticosus Plant Type: Perennial shrub Fruit Type: Edible berries
Sunlight: Full sun to partial shade Watering: Moderate, keep soil consistently moist but not soggy Soil: Well-drained, loamy soil preferred Hardiness Zones: 5-10 Growth Habit: Vigorous, trailing vines Format: Unrooted cuttings
